Strong's H2086 (Hebrew)

Hebrew: זֵד (zêd)

Pronunciation: zade'

Morphology: n-m

Derivation: from זוּד (zûwd) H2102

Definition: arrogant

KJV Renderings: presumptuous, proud

Senses

  1. arrogant, proud, insolent, presumptuous
    1. the arrogant ones (as n coll pl)
    2. presumptuous (as adj)
